Culture-Rich Gateway to Alaska
Set off on incredible adventures in Fairbanks, where summer brings the midnight sun and the elusive northern lights illuminate the night sky. Venture further into Alaska’s interior from this gateway city, or stick around and go snowmobiling, rafting, skiing or dog sledding among amazing tundra landscapes.
Dramatic natural features include steamy hot springs, snowy tundra and North America’s highest peak.
Travel to the nearby North Pole to see the Santa Claus House, or head north to stand inside the Arctic Circle.
Raise a glass at an ice bar, dive into history at the University of Alaska Museum of the North and ride the rails at Pioneer Park.
